Roman building in Chester raises heritage skills awareness for college students

CONSTRUCTION students experienced Roman building techniques when they visited two key sites in Chester as part of a drive to raise awareness of heritage skills.

Ten students from West Cheshire College were shown the Amphitheatre and the site of a city walls collapse.

The students saw first hand just how traditional skills should be applied in historic environments.
